<p style="text-align: left;"><strong>GREENVILLE, S.C. (September 16, 2011) - </strong>Cacades Verdae, a premier retirement community located in Greenville, S.C., announced today a new partnership with Quickwitz, a brain fitness program designed to slow and possibly prevent mental decline. </p>
<p style="text-align: left;">QuickWitz  is composed of hands-on, fun and interactive activities delivered by a certified QuickWitz coach.  The multi-level activities are specifically designed to target the skills most commonly impacted by aging such as long- and short-term memory, processing speed, attention/concentration, logic and reasoning, and visualization. </p>
<p style="text-align: left;">In contrast to traditional brain fitness software which is largely delivered via computer software, QuickWitz uses certified coaches to create an interactive environment where participants test and train their brains along with their peers. </p>
<p style="text-align: left;">QuickWitz owner and creator Becky McLaughlin says the partnership is indicative of a broader national conversation about how to prevent and manage cognitive decline. </p>
<p style="text-align: left;">&#8220;With experts suggesting that maintaining lifelong intellectual engagement may help someone delay Alzheimer&#8217;s symptoms, older adults are making brain health a priority,&#8221; McLaughlin said.  &#8220;We&#8217;re seeing a resulting demand from progressive senior living providers to add QuickWitz to their wellness programming.&#8221; </p>
<p style="text-align: left;">Cascades&#8217; Executive Director Karen Nichols evaluated a number of programs before ultimately choosing QuickWitz. </p>
<p style="text-align: left;">&#8220;Our community offers a robust wellness program with the goal of improving both physical and mental health,&#8221; Nichols said. &#8220;We also believe that social interaction is key to living a higher quality of life and QuickWitz gave us the ability to deliver high quality programming with a social component.&#8221; </p>
<p style="text-align: left;">Cascades introduced the program in September, and the classes are quickly becoming among the most popular offered. </p>

<p style="text-align: left;"><strong>GREENVILLE, S.C</strong>. (September 22, 2011) - Cascades Verdae, a premier retirement community located in Greenvlle, SC will celebrate its annual Wellness Week during Active Aging Week which runs from Monday, September 26 through Friday, September 30.<br />
The week-long celebration is designed to bolster member participation in on-site wellness activities. During the week, business partners such as Genesis Rehabilitation and Rejuvenate Salon and Spa will host a variety of educational events for Members while Director of Member Services Halina Riddle introduces new exercise classes and partners with sister communities for outreach opportunities.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">Riddle says the community is revamping its wellness offerings to keep up with increased demand from members.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">&#8220;Over the last year, there has been a distinct shift in interest from vanity-driven exercise programs towards purpose-based programming that makes an impact on our members&#8217; ability to remain independent as they age,&#8221; Riddle said. &#8220;Our programming has adapted this year to further tackle real-world outcome measures such as recovery time after a fall, improvements in balance, holistic management of chronic diseases and the ability to slow memory impairment through brain fitness.&#8221;</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">The new line-up of programming follows closely on the heels of successful parent program, C.L.I.M.B., which was recognized by the Assisted Living Federation of America in 2011 as the &#8220;Best of the Best&#8221; in the category of Resident Health and Wellness. C.L.I.M.B.  is designed to improve lower-body strength which has a positive impact on the likelihood that an older adult will be able to maintain their independence as they age.</p>

<p style="text-align: left;">July 28, 2011 (Greenville SC)  - The City of Greenville and Verdae Development, Inc. hosted a dedication ceremony this afternoon for Legacy Park, the newest public park addition within the City&#8217;s parks and recreation system. The dedication of the park is the result of a unique public/private partnership between the City and Verdae Development, Inc. that allowed for the investment of more than $3 million, without burdening tax payers with the initial capital funds outlay.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">&#8220;Greenville is a community that places a high value on public parks and trails,&#8221; said City Parks and Recreation Director Dana Souza. &#8220;These spaces are so important to our overall wellness and quality of life, and Greenville residents spend a tremendous amount of time in public parks and on the trail system. We are very grateful to Verdae Development for entering into a unique agreement with the City of Greenville that developed Legacy Park, so it can be available to the residents of Greenville in perpetuity.&#8221;</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">Officially opened in 2008, Legacy Park was inspired by New York City&#8217;s Central Park, and captures the essence of a rural or country park in the midst of a busy city. The land used to develop the public park was originally owned by John D. Hollingsworth, a leader in the Greenville business community and textile industry. The 20-acre park features rolling greens, water features, colorful landscaping, children&#8217;s playgrounds and paved pathways ideal for walking, jogging and biking.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">&#8220;In keeping with the spirit of benevolence that Mr. Hollingsworth demonstrated for our community, Legacy Park was created with the intention of it becoming a public park,&#8221; states Rick Sumerel, president and COO of Verdae Development, Inc. &#8220;This beautiful amenity sits at the heart of the Verdae project and will continue to serve, not only the current and future residents of Hollingsworth Park, but also visitors area wide. It&#8217;s here for all to enjoy.&#8221;</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">Legacy Park is a central component of the Verdae master plan that will eventually be enjoyed by thousands of residents who value a balanced lifestyle. Verdae has already welcomed multiple residential communities, a retirement village, a public golf course and more. Verdae&#8217;s community will also offer office and commercial space that will be comfortably integrated with the close-knit residential neighborhoods.</p>

<p style="text-align: left;">July 27, 2008 GREENVILLE (SC) - Verdae Development, Inc. has begun site preparation for phase one of Legacy Square, the planned neighborhood-scaled commercial district within Hollingsworth Park, and has pre-sold three of the seven available pad sites for professional office and retail use. The initial corner, located at the intersection of Rocky Slope Road and Legacy Park Road, will showcase wide sidewalks, inviting storefronts that face the street and parking behind the buildings. Holliday Dental, N&amp;H Enterprises and Verdae Development have purchased sites and will construct the first three buildings, each privately-owned. Approximately 30,000 sq. ft. of commercial space is expected for phase one. Future phases of Legacy Square will be developed on the remaining corners, nearly 10 acres.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">As identified in the Verdae master plan, Legacy Square will enhance the community by placing a blend of merchants and service providers within close proximity to residents and area customers.</p>
<p style="text-align: left;">&#8220;The master plan for Verdae defines the vision for the entire 1100-acre development, but market demand dictates the roll-out for each project,&#8221; said Rick Sumerel, president and COO of Verdae Development. &#8220;The activity we&#8217;ve seen throughout Hollingsworth Park suggested that the time was right to begin the neighborhood retail center. Having commitments for three new buildings before an official announcement, says that we&#8217;re off to a good start.&#8221;</p>
